There are 11 ways to get from Hanover to Lleida by plane, train, train (Eurostar, TGV, Renfe), night train, bus, car, train (TGV, Renfe), or car train
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Fly from Hannover Airport, train
best- Fly from Hannover Airport (HAJ) to Barcelona–El Prat Airport (BCN)plane HAJ - BCN
- Take the train from Barcelona-Sants to Lleidatrain
6h 54m€84–261Train via Paris
- Take the train from Hannover Hauptbahnhof to Wuppertal Hbftrain 19 / ...
- Take the train from Wuppertal Hbf to Köln Hbftrain 19 / ...
- Take the train from Köln Hbf to Paris Nordtrain Tha
- Take the train from Paris Gare De Lyon to Barcelona-Santstrain Tgv
- Take the train from Barcelona-Sants to Lleidatrain Ave
16h 54m€187–528Night train, bus, train
- Take the night train from Hannover Hbf to Darmstadt Hbfnighttrain Nj
- Take the bus from Darmstadt to Barcelona - North Bus Stationbus
- Take the train from Barcelona-Sants to Lleidatrain Ave
25h 57m€124–403Drive 1,721.4 km
- Drive from Hanover to Lleidacar 1,721.4 km
16h 31m€267–385Train to Hamburg Airport, fly, train
- Take the train from Hannover Hauptbahnhof to Hamburg Hbftrain
- Fly from Hamburg Airport (HAM) to Barcelona–El Prat Airport (BCN)plane HAM - BCN
- Take the train from Barcelona-Sants to Lleidatrain
8h 59m€88–291Train, train to Düsseldorf International Airport, fly
- Take the train from Hannover Hauptbahnhof to Dortmund Hbftrain
- Take the train from Dortmund Hbf to Duesseldorf Flughafentrain
- Fly from Düsseldorf International Airport (DUS) to Barcelona–El Prat Airport (BCN)plane DUS - BCN
- Take the train from Barcelona-Sants to Lleidatrain
9h 8m€89–339Train to Frankfurt, fly, train
- Take the train from Hannover Hauptbahnhof to Frankfurttrain
- Fly from Frankfurt (FRA) to Barcelona–El Prat Airport (BCN)plane FRA - BCN
- Take the train from Barcelona-Sants to Lleidatrain
8h 41m€126–361Train, train to Cologne Bonn Airport, fly
- Take the train from Hannover Hauptbahnhof to Wuppertal Hbftrain
- Take the train from Wuppertal Hbf to Koeln Messe/Deutztrain
- Fly from Cologne Bonn Airport (CGN) to Barcelona–El Prat Airport (BCN)plane CGN - BCN
- Take the train from Barcelona-Sants to Lleidatrain
9h 19m€117–321Train
- Take the train from Hannover Hauptbahnhof to Frankfurttrain 20 / ...
- Take the train from Frankfurt to Strasbourg Bahnhoftrain 82 / ...
- Take the train from Strasbourg to Perpignantrain Tgv
- Take the train from Perpignan to Camp De Tarragonatrain
- Take the train from Camp De Tarragona to Lleidatrain Ave
18h 35m€204–475Bus
- Take the bus from Hannover Hbf to Essen Hbfbus
- Take the bus from Essen central train station to Barcelonabus
- Take the bus from Barcelona, Estació d'Autobusos Nord to Lleidabus
27h 11m€127–228Car train, drive
- Take the car train from Hannover Hbf to Fuldacartrain 1393
- Drive from Fulda to Lleidacar
16h 2m€324–448
Hanover to Lleida by train
Questions & Answers
The cheapest way to get from Hanover to Lleida is to fly and train which costs €80 - €270 and takes 6h 54m.
The fastest way to get from Hanover to Lleida is to fly and train which takes 6h 54m and costs €80 - €270.
No, there is no direct bus from Hanover to Lleida. However, there are services departing from Hannover Hbf and arriving at Lleida via Essen central train station and Barcelona, Estació d'Autobusos Nord. The journey, including transfers, takes approximately 27h 11m.
No, there is no direct train from Hanover to Lleida. However, there are services departing from Hannover Hauptbahnhof and arriving at Lleida via Wuppertal Hbf, Köln Hbf, Paris Nord, Paris Gare De Lyon and Barcelona-Sants. The journey, including transfers, takes approximately 16h 54m.
The distance between Hanover and Lleida is 1578 km. The road distance is 1721.4 km.
The best way to get from Hanover to Lleida without a car is to train via Paris which takes 16h 54m and costs €180 - €550.
It takes approximately 6h 54m to get from Hanover to Lleida, including transfers.
Hanover to Lleida bus services, operated by East West Eurolines, depart from Hannover Hbf station.
Hanover to Lleida train services, operated by Deutsche Bahn Intercity (DB IC), depart from Hannover Hauptbahnhof station.
The best way to get from Hanover to Lleida is to train via Paris which takes 16h 54m and costs €180 - €550. Alternatively, you can bus, which costs €120 - €230 and takes 27h 11m.
What companies run services between Hanover, Germany and Lleida, Spain?
You can take a train from Hannover Hauptbahnhof to Lleida via Wuppertal Hbf, Köln Hbf, Paris Nord, Paris Gare De Lyon, and Barcelona-Sants in around 16h 54m. Alternatively, you can take a bus from Hannover Hbf to Lleida via Essen Hbf, Essen central train station, Barcelona, and Barcelona, Estació d'Autobusos Nord in around 27h 11m.
- Website
- lufthansa.com
Flights from Hannover Airport to Barcelona–El Prat Airport via Munich
- Ave. Duration
- 5h 6m
- When
- Monday, Tuesday, Friday, and Saturday
- Estimated price
- €70–370
Flights from Hannover Airport to Barcelona–El Prat Airport via Frankfurt
- Ave. Duration
- 5h
- When
- Every day
- Estimated price
- €90–270
Flights from Hamburg Airport to Barcelona–El Prat Airport via Frankfurt
- Ave. Duration
- 4h 23m
- When
- Every day
- Estimated price
- €110–150
Flights from Düsseldorf International Airport to Barcelona–El Prat Airport via Frankfurt
- Ave. Duration
- 4h 48m
- When
- Every day
- Estimated price
- €95–650
Flights from Frankfurt to Barcelona–El Prat Airport
- Ave. Duration
- 2h
- When
- Every day
- Estimated price
- €70–210
- Website
- swiss.com
Flights from Hannover Airport to Barcelona–El Prat Airport via Zurich
- Ave. Duration
- 4h 27m
- When
- Every day
- Estimated price
- €80–260
Flights from Hamburg Airport to Barcelona–El Prat Airport via Zurich
- Ave. Duration
- 4h 18m
- When
- Every day
- Estimated price
- €70–290
Flights from Düsseldorf International Airport to Barcelona–El Prat Airport via Zurich
- Ave. Duration
- 4h 21m
- When
- Every day
- Estimated price
- €65–280
Flights from Frankfurt to Barcelona–El Prat Airport via Zurich
- Ave. Duration
- 4h 34m
- When
- Every day
- Estimated price
- €60–250
Flights from Cologne Bonn Airport to Barcelona–El Prat Airport via Zurich
- Ave. Duration
- 4h 30m
- When
- Monday, Tuesday, Wednesday, Thursday, Friday, and Sunday
- Estimated price
- €65–270
- Website
- vueling.com
Flights from Hannover Airport to Barcelona–El Prat Airport
- Ave. Duration
- 2h 25m
- When
- Monday, Wednesday, and Friday
- Estimated price
- €45–180
Flights from Hamburg Airport to Barcelona–El Prat Airport
- Ave. Duration
- 2h 35m
- When
- Every day
- Estimated price
- €40–160
Flights from Düsseldorf International Airport to Barcelona–El Prat Airport
- Ave. Duration
- 2h 15m
- When
- Every day
- Estimated price
- €35–160
- Website
- eurowings.com
Flights from Hamburg Airport to Barcelona–El Prat Airport
- Ave. Duration
- 2h 25m
- When
- Friday and Sunday
- Estimated price
- €50–140
Flights from Düsseldorf International Airport to Barcelona–El Prat Airport
- Ave. Duration
- 2h 10m
- When
- Every day
- Estimated price
- €50–150
Flights from Cologne Bonn Airport to Barcelona–El Prat Airport
- Ave. Duration
- 2h 5m
- When
- Monday, Wednesday, Thursday, Friday, Saturday, and Sunday
- Estimated price
- €50–160
- Website
- airfrance.com
Flights from Düsseldorf International Airport to Barcelona–El Prat Airport via Paris Charles de Gaulle
- Ave. Duration
- 4h 33m
- When
- Every day
- Estimated price
- €50–280
- Website
- ryanair.com
Flights from Cologne Bonn Airport to Barcelona–El Prat Airport
- Ave. Duration
- 2h 25m
- When
- Every day
- Estimated price
- €45–170
Flights from Cologne Bonn Airport to Barcelona–El Prat Airport via Palma Mallorca
- Ave. Duration
- 4h 40m
- When
- Sunday
- Estimated price
- €45–170
- Website
- lufthansa-city.com
Flights from Hannover Airport to Barcelona–El Prat Airport via Munich
- Ave. Duration
- 5h 6m
- When
- Monday, Tuesday, Friday, and Saturday
- Estimated price
- €70–370
- Website
- klm.com
Flights from Hannover Airport to Barcelona–El Prat Airport via Amsterdam Schiphol
- Ave. Duration
- 4h 56m
- When
- Every day
- Estimated price
- €70–370
- Website
- condor.com
Flights from Frankfurt to Barcelona–El Prat Airport
- Ave. Duration
- 2h
- When
- Every day
- Estimated price
- €65–220
Rome2Rio's guide to Renfe AVE
Contact Details
- Phone
- +34 91 232 03 20
- Website
- renfe.com
Train from Barcelona-Sants to Lleida
- Ave. Duration
- 59 min
- Frequency
- Hourly
- Estimated price
- €17–50
- Website
- https://www.renfe.com/es/en
Train from Camp De Tarragona to Lleida
- Ave. Duration
- 25 min
- Frequency
- Hourly
- Estimated price
- €12–40
- Website
- https://www.renfe.com/es/en
Rome2Rio's guide to Renfe Viajeros
Contact Details
- Phone
- +34 91 232 03 20
- Website
- renfe.com
Train from Barcelona-Sants to Lleida
- Ave. Duration
- 1h
- Frequency
- Every 2 hours
- Estimated price
- €21–55
- Website
- https://www.renfe.com/es/en
Train from Perpignan to Camp De Tarragona
- Ave. Duration
- 2h 9m
- Frequency
- Once daily
- Estimated price
- €24–35
- Website
- https://www.renfe.com/es/en
Train from Camp De Tarragona to Lleida
- Ave. Duration
- 26 min
- Frequency
- Every 4 hours
- Estimated price
- €10–35
- Website
- https://www.renfe.com/es/en
- Phone
- +49 30 311 682904
- Website
- bahn.de
Train from Hannover Hauptbahnhof to Wuppertal Hbf
- Ave. Duration
- 2h 2m
- Frequency
- Hourly
- Estimated price
- €30–60
- Website
- https://int.bahn.de/en
Train from Wuppertal Hbf to Köln Hbf
- Ave. Duration
- 32 min
- Frequency
- Hourly
- Estimated price
- €17–25
- Website
- https://int.bahn.de/en
Train from Hannover Hauptbahnhof to Hamburg Hbf
- Ave. Duration
- 2h
- Frequency
- Hourly
- Estimated price
- €13–40
- Website
- https://int.bahn.de/en
Train from Hannover Hauptbahnhof to Dortmund Hbf
- Ave. Duration
- 1h 52m
- Frequency
- Hourly
- Estimated price
- €15–40
- Website
- https://int.bahn.de/en
Train from Dortmund Hbf to Duesseldorf Flughafen
- Ave. Duration
- 45 min
- Frequency
- Hourly
- Estimated price
- €10–35
- Website
- https://int.bahn.de/en
Train from Hannover Hauptbahnhof to Frankfurt
- Ave. Duration
- 2h 21m
- Frequency
- Hourly
- Estimated price
- €30–80
- Website
- https://int.bahn.de/en
Train from Frankfurt to Strasbourg Bahnhof
- Ave. Duration
- 1h 50m
- Frequency
- 4 times a day
- Estimated price
- €40–80
- Website
- https://int.bahn.de/en
- Phone
- +44 343 218 6186
- Website
- eurostar.com
Train from Köln Hbf to Paris Nord
- Ave. Duration
- 3h 30m
- Frequency
- 5 times a day
- Estimated price
- €55–190
- Website
- https://www.eurostar.com/rw-en
Train from Dortmund Hbf to Duesseldorf Flughafen
- Ave. Duration
- 57 min
- Frequency
- Twice a week
- Estimated price
- €29–65
- Website
- https://www.eurostar.com/rw-en
- Standard
- €29–45
- Comfort
- €30–45
- Premium
- €45–65
- Phone
- +33 1 84 94 36 35
- Website
- sncf-connect.com
Train from Paris Gare De Lyon to Barcelona-Sants
- Ave. Duration
- 6h 50m
- Frequency
- Twice daily
- Estimated price
- €65–200
- Website
- https://www.sncf-connect.com/en-en
Train from Strasbourg to Perpignan
- Ave. Duration
- 8h 24m
- Frequency
- Once a week
- Estimated price
- €100–240
- Website
- https://www.sncf-connect.com/en-en
- Phone
- +43 51717
- Website
- nightjet.com
Night train from Hannover Hbf to Darmstadt Hbf
- Ave. Duration
- 4h 17m
- Frequency
- Once daily
- Estimated price
- €40–260
- Website
- https://www.nightjet.com/en/#/home
- Sleeper Carriage
- €259–260
- Couchette Carriage
- €130–160
- Seating Carriage
- €40–50
- Phone
- +43 5 1717
- Website
- konzern.oebb.at
Train from Hannover Hauptbahnhof to Hamburg Hbf
- Ave. Duration
- 2h 21m
- Frequency
- Twice daily
- Estimated price
- €35–60
- Website
- https://konzern.oebb.at/en/
- Phone
- +49 581 97164164
- info@der-metronom.de
- Website
- der-metronom.de
Train from Hannover Hauptbahnhof to Hamburg Hbf
- Ave. Duration
- 2h 17m
- Frequency
- 6 times a week
- Estimated price
- €29
- Schedules at
- der-metronom.de
- Phone
- 0221 13 999 444
- Website
- nationalexpress.de
Train from Dortmund Hbf to Duesseldorf Flughafen
- Ave. Duration
- 49 min
- Frequency
- Every 20 minutes
- Estimated price
- €13–19
- Schedules at
- nationalexpress.de
Train from Wuppertal Hbf to Koeln Messe/Deutz
- Ave. Duration
- 41 min
- Frequency
- Every 30 minutes
- Estimated price
- €9–14
- Schedules at
- nationalexpress.de
- Phone
- 0180 6 9 27 37 27
- info@eurobahn.de
- Website
- eurobahn.de
Train from Dortmund Hbf to Duesseldorf Flughafen
- Ave. Duration
- 58 min
- Frequency
- Hourly
- Estimated price
- €14–20
- Website
- https://www.eurobahn.de/en/
- Phone
- +31 85 004 3110
- Website
- traincharter.eu
Train from Dortmund Hbf to Duesseldorf Flughafen
- Ave. Duration
- 58 min
- Frequency
- Every 4 hours
- Website
- https://traincharter.eu/
- Phone
- +49 30 2970
- Website
- bahn.de
Train from Dortmund Hbf to Duesseldorf Flughafen
- Ave. Duration
- 1h 18m
- Frequency
- 4 times a day
- Estimated price
- €13–19
- Website
- https://int.bahn.de/en
- Phone
- +49 (0) 221 800 20 820
- info@urlaubs-express.de
- Website
- urlaubs-express.de
Car train from Hannover Hbf to Fulda
- Ave. Duration
- 1h 29m
- Frequency
- Once daily
- Estimated price
- €90–110
- Website
- https://urlaubs-express.de/?lang=en
- Phone
- +3-389-268-0068
- Website
- blablacar.co.uk
Bus from Darmstadt to Barcelona - North Bus Station
- Ave. Duration
- 19h
- Frequency
- Twice daily
- Estimated price
- €65–85
- Website
- https://www.blablacar.co.uk/bus
- Phone
- +380 98 815 4444
- support@ewe.ua
- Website
- ewe.ua
Bus from Hannover Hbf to Essen Hbf
- Ave. Duration
- 1h 51m
- Frequency
- Once daily
- Estimated price
- €55–65
- Website
- https://ewe.ua/
- Phone
- +49 30 300 137 300
- service@flixbus.com
- Website
- flixbus.fr
Bus from Essen central train station to Barcelona
- Ave. Duration
- 20h 35m
- Frequency
- Twice daily
- Estimated price
- €45–120
- Website
- https://www.flixbus.co.uk
- Phone
- +34 910 207 007
- alsa@alsa.es
- Website
- alsa.com
Bus from Barcelona, Estació d'Autobusos Nord to Lleida
- Ave. Duration
- 2h 45m
- Frequency
- Every 4 hours
- Estimated price
- €25–45
- Website
- https://www.alsa.com/en/
Want to know more about travelling around Spain
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.
Related travel guides
Heading to Europe? Read this before you buy a Eurail Pass
Read the travel guide
Train travel in Spain: A guide to Renfe
Read the travel guide
What are the different types of Renfe trains in Spain?
Read the travel guide
More Questions & Answers
Hanover to Lleida bus services, operated by East West Eurolines, arrive at Essen Hbf station.
Hanover to Lleida train services, operated by Deutsche Bahn Intercity (DB IC), arrive at Wuppertal Hbf station.
Yes, the driving distance between Hanover to Lleida is 1721 km. It takes approximately 16h 31m to drive from Hanover to Lleida.
Book your Hanover to Lleida train tickets online with Omio.
Book your Hanover to Lleida bus tickets online with Omio.
There are 79+ hotels available in Lleida.



























































